AFF Course (8 Levels)
This is the quickest and most accessible way to get licensed as a sport skydiver!

Our highly qualified AFF Instructors will guide you through a minimum of six hours Ground Training, covering all you need to know in order to successfully complete your first skydive.

There are 8 Levels for you to complete. Each Level requires you to demonstrate your skills in a differend manner during freefall.

Levels 1, 2, & 3 require two Instructors to accompany you on your descent. These skydives concentrate on teaching basic safety skills such as altitude awareness, body position, stability during freefall and most importantly, a successful parachute deployment.



Levels 4, 5, 6, & 7 require only one Instructor and teach you air skills such as turns, forward movement and solo exits.

Each AFF level is designed to take one jump. Training for subsequent levels is completed in about 30 minutes. After successfully performing the objectives of each level, you will move on to the next level.

Requirements
You must be at least 16 years of age and if you are under 18, you will require written consent from a parent or guardian.
The upper age limit is 50 years old.
All parachutists will be required to sign a declaration of medical fitness. In the case of any person aged 40 or over, a British Parachute Association (BPA) Medical Certificate (Form 114a) must be signed and stamped by your doctor prior to jumping.
